Abstract

Problem of the determination of the composition of high-purity rare-earth metal salts is discussed. Prospects of the application of direct chemical methods to the determination of the water content of crystal hydrates of rare-earth metal salts used in the GET 173-2013 State Primary Standard of Mass Fraction and Mass (Molar) Concentration of Water in Solid and Liquid Substances and Materials are studied.
